web-dev-qa-db-ja.com

IISログリクエストヘッダー情報?はいの場合、どこですか?

HTTPリクエストヘッダーを監視したい。 IISこの情報をどこかに記録しますか?

5
Saar

IISはいくつかのHTTPヘッダーをログに記録できます。リファラー、Cookie、ユーザーエージェントを含みます。すべてではありません。これらの変数のいずれかをログに記録する場合は、IIS manager(Webサイトのプロパティ> Webサイトタブ>ログを有効にする>プロパティ)から設定する必要があります。

6
Salman A

次のようなソフトウェアを使用できます: http://iismonitor.motobit.com/ またはEthereal

2
Roger

IISで失敗したリクエストのトレースを使用して、ステータスコード200を含めることができます。これにより、成功したリクエストもログに記録され、[リクエストの詳細]> [一般的なリクエストヘッダー]セクションですべてのリクエストヘッダーを表示できます。

2
Houratious

カスタムヘッダーをログに記録するには、IIS Advanced Logging機能を使用できます。これに関する優れた記事は http://www.iis.net/learn/extensions/advanced-にあります) logging-module/advanced-logging-for-iis-custom-logging

2
Mehul Talajia

Wireshark を使用することをお勧めします。これは優れたツールであり、慣れれば使用できるほど多くの用途があります。

また、HTTPヘッダーが複数のTCPセグメントに分割されることがあるため、 " 複数のTCPセグメント にまたがるHTTPヘッダーを再構築する)を有効にする必要がある場合があります。 "。

お役に立てば幸いです。

1
JohnyD